Instructions
1. Cut out one construction paper "block" for each color of cardboard blocks onthe shelf.2. Use a marker to write "red block," "blue block," and so on on eachcardboard block.3. Use clear contact paper to attach each paper block to its own shelf (or sectionof a shelf).4. At clean-up time, help the children as they put away the blocks by matchingthem to the colored paper blocks already on the shelf.5. If desired, assign each child a color to pick up. For example, Sandy is in theblue group so she picks up the blue blocks. Other days, ask the children topick up their favorite color and put away all the blocks of that color.More to doMath: When the children are putting away blocks, talk about big, little, andmedium blocks and discuss rectangles and squares.
